I did some tweaking on the Force paint job and that looks better. This week has been a real struggle. Most if not all of the problems we have had this week have to do with the build server and a little stupid time issue that is just amazing to me.
Edgar set up a machine that can get the most current code and compile it for me then it copies it over to my machine so that I have the most up to date code all the time. Well this idea is awesome and now that it works it is pretty cool. But all week the build server had a different time than my machine so it was not always compiling the newest code for me and I was constantly stuck waiting for things I needed. It was infuriating. Turns out all that needed to be done were to have a little program on each machine that synchronizes the time once a day. It’s as Simple as that.
